Meaning and Definition

qanan (kaw-nan') v. 1. to nestle, i.e. build or occupy as a nest [a primitive root, to erect; but used only as denominative from H7064] KJV: make...nest. Root(s): H7064

Original Word
קָנַן
Transliteration
qanan
Derivation
Root: קנן First root strongs: 7064
Morphology
verb

Usage Excerpts

First 5 linked usage excerpts for Strong's H7077.

Psalms 104:17 Old Testament, KJV
Where the birds make their nests: as for the stork, the fir trees are her house.
Isaiah 34:15 Old Testament, KJV
There shall the great owl make her nest, and lay, and hatch, and gather under her shadow: there shall the vultures also be gathered, every one with her mate.
Jeremiah 22:23 Old Testament, KJV
O inhabitant of Lebanon, that makest thy nest in the cedars, how gracious shalt thou be when pangs come upon thee, the pain as of a woman in travail!
Jeremiah 48:28 Old Testament, KJV
O ye that dwell in Moab, leave the cities, and dwell in the rock, and be like the dove that maketh her nest in the sides of the hole's mouth.
Ezekiel 31:6 Old Testament, KJV
All the fowls of heaven made their nests in his boughs, and under his branches did all the beasts of the field bring forth their young, and under his shadow dwelt all great nations.
